More About Fishing: Whether fishing on a boat, on the ice, from the dock, or from shore: You must have proper fishing licences to fish. We suggest purchasing them online, in advance of your trip. If you wish to fish, you must provide your own rod, line and tackle. In the summer months you can purchase nightcrawlers along the road (people have honor system stands along the road - just put cash in the can). Guests fishing off our shoreline with nightcrawlers have had success catching bass. If perch are what you’re after, we have found catching grasshoppers in the yard is the best bait there is.

If you wish to ice fish, you may want to bring a portable bobhouse. All bobhouses must have 12” reflector squares on all sides, and must also have their name, address and telephone number affixed to the exterior. Fishing licences are required to ice fish. A maximum of 6 holes may be drilled per fisherman. Bobhouses are not permitted on the lake after March 31.

FOR OUR WINTER GUESTS:

We live off an unpaved, private road in the mountains, down a large hill. The road is plowed by the road owner (we are not the road owners), regularly and reliably. Here is a helpful guide, based on the type of vehicle you will be traveling in.

AWD/4WD VEHICLES:
I drive an AWD sedan, my husband and neighbors drive AWD/4WD trucks. We use the road daily with no problems.

FWD VEHICLES:
Success for you depends on a number of factors: road conditions (hardpack snow vs ice), tires, and experience driving in snow. Generally, our FWD customers with good tires and experience driving and show, do not have trouble. If you are concerned that your vehicle won’t make it up the hill, here are some options:

Parking by Burns Lake Farm: There is a farm house at the top of the hill, about a 5-minute walk from the apartment. You may choose to park your vehicle there. If you choose this option, my husband or I will pick you and your luggage up at check-in, and drop you and your luggage off at check-out. This is a great option for hikers, skiers, and people who don’t mind a 5-minute walk in cold weather. This is also a great option for people who plan to cook in the unit, and not leave the property much during their stay. A number of guests have been very happy with this option.

RWD VEHICLES:
We don’t recommend staying with us from December through March if you have an RWD vehicle. If it is the only vehicle you have access to, and your heart is set on staying with us, the parking option mentioned above for FWD vehicles is recommended.

SNOWMOBILE TRAILERS:
We have had people successfully come up and down the hill, towing snowmobile trailers. We suggest you first unhook at the Insurance Agency and assess the road conditions. If you wish to bring a trailer you must contact us in advance.

All that being said, very few people have actually had issues, and so far we have been able to assist everyone who has run into trouble, without calling a tow truck.
